Wettability of mosquito's body surface (such as wings and eyes) was investigated by means of optical microscopy and self-design system and contact angle meter system. The anti-fogging properties on mosquito's eye and water-repellency of wings are mainly observed. It is found that there are different topographies of microstructures at different parts of mosquito's body surfaces such as wings and eyes observed by environmental scanning electron microscopy. It reveals the important relation of surface microstructure and biological adapted wettability, and is helpful to the biomimetic research in material preparation or surface design for functional interfaces.
